A golf-course located in a low-lying area near Ahmedabad encompasses various ideas of recreation. The space exemplifies the coming together of various skill-sets.
The saline quality of water impacted the ability of the plant material to grow. Research was conducted on plant material, local flora, and saline-resistant flora.
Having conducted drainage studies, a system of inter-connected lakes was created. Ground water recharge led to the creation of biodiversity islands, and irrigation sumps.
A 9 hole golf course was planned by Gary Player within the space. It became important that its layout was planned such that maximum frontage could be utilized. A proportion ratio of 1:3 was arrived at, to allow for this. Plant material for the golf course was chosen keeping in mind the quality of soil, and water.
The lake system, and golf course has led to the development of two housing typologies within the space – woodland, and lakefront, in addition to the golf facing homes. Architectural guidelines were developed for the same.
The scale of the project has not taken away from the details of the site – be it the entrance court, the driveway, or the choice of material.
The space is now a coming together of weekend homes, restaurants, and a golf course, that sits in rich biodiversity of wild flora and water. It has been an endeavor in not just improving soil quality, but also utilizing land efficiently, while keeping in mind the program of the space.
